Sheikh Diab’s Visit to the ‘Make in the UAE’ Platform

Sheikh Diab Bin Mohammed Bin Zayed Al Nahyan, the Deputy Head of the Presidential Court for Development Affairs and Martyrs’ Families, visited the fifth edition of the ‘Make in the UAE’ platform. The event, hosted at the Abu Dhabi National Exhibition Centre (ADNEC), runs until May 7, 2026. It is organized by the Ministry of Industry and Advanced Technology in collaboration with the Ministry of Culture, the Abu Dhabi Investment Office, ADNOC, and Limad Holding, under the theme ‘Advanced Industry: We Show Our Strength’.

During his tour, Sheikh Diab inspected various exhibition booths and praised the strong local and international participation showcasing the latest innovations and advanced technologies. He highlighted the platform’s role in driving economic diversification in the UAE.

The Impact of ‘Make in the UAE 2026’

‘Make in the UAE 2026’ represents the largest industrial gathering in the region, bringing together key decision-makers from both government and private sectors, industry leaders, investors, experts, and innovators. The platform aims to showcase the latest technological solutions and artificial intelligence applications.

The event serves as a pivotal point for discussions on the future of the UAE’s industrial landscape, aiming to foster collaboration and innovation. It highlights the UAE’s commitment to becoming a leader in advanced manufacturing and technology.
